Typography: The Foundation of Visual Communication

Typography, the art of arranging and styling text, plays a vital role in graphic design. This book delves into the fundamentals of typography, covering font selection, kerning, tracking, leading, and other essential aspects. By understanding these principles, designers can effectively convey messages and create visually appealing designs.

Visual hierarchy is the art of arranging elements in a design to guide the viewer's attention and create a sense of importance. This book explores the principles of visual hierarchy, including size, contrast, proximity, alignment, and repetition, providing designers with the knowledge to create layouts that effectively communicate key messages.
